If you read today on Celiac.com's email about someone suing PF Chang's for charging a $1 extra for their gluten free menu items and it doesn't sit well with you, please consider contacting PF Chang's directly. Personally, we like PF Chang's. They were one of the first chain restaurants to offer GF meals, and while we don't go there often, we enjoy it when we do. My son has never gotten sick after eating there, so I feel pretty good about giving them our business even if it costs me $1 extra. Here's a contact: http://www.pfchangs.com/commentsweb/?checked=1

Of course, if you think suing them is the right thing to do, you are welcome to say so in your comment to THEM. I realize I'm sticking my neck out here and I'll get responses from those who disagree with me. Really, I don't care to hear it. I just think there are times when we, as a community, should ENCOURAGE restaurants and manufacturers instead of penalizing them for helping us.
